The Miami Science Museum
One of the standout educational experiences in Miami is the Miami Science Museum, now known as the Phillip and Patricia Frost Museum of Science. This museum is a treasure trove of knowledge, featuring a planetarium, an aquarium, and a variety of interactive exhibits.
Highlights of the Museum
Planetarium: The museum's state-of-the-art planetarium offers immersive shows that take visitors on a journey through the cosmos. It's a fantastic way to learn about astronomy and the universe.
Aquarium: The aquarium showcases local marine life and ecosystems, providing insights into Florida's unique aquatic environments. Visitors can observe everything from colorful coral reefs to fascinating sea creatures.
Hands-On Exhibits: The museum features numerous hands-on exhibits that encourage visitors to engage with science in a fun and interactive way. From physics to biology, there is something for everyone.
Educational Programs
The museum also offers a variety of educational programs for all ages, including workshops, summer camps, and school field trips. These programs are designed to inspire curiosity and foster a love for science among participants.
Vizcaya Museum and Gardens
Another gem in Miami's educational landscape is the Vizcaya Museum and Gardens. This historic estate offers a glimpse into Miami's past and serves as a beautiful backdrop for learning about art, architecture, and horticulture.
Architectural Marvel
Italian Renaissance Style: Vizcaya is designed in the Italian Renaissance style, featuring stunning architecture and beautifully landscaped gardens. Visitors can explore the estate's main house, which is filled with art and antiques from the 15th to the 19th centuries.
Gardens: The gardens are a masterpiece in themselves, showcasing a variety of plants and flowers. They provide an excellent opportunity for visitors to learn about landscape design and horticulture.
Educational Tours
Vizcaya offers guided tours that delve into the history of the estate, the life of its original owner, James Deering, and the significance of its art collection. These tours are perfect for history buffs and art enthusiasts alike.
The Pérez Art Museum Miami (PAMM)
Art lovers will find a wealth of educational experiences at the Pérez Art Museum Miami (PAMM). This contemporary art museum is dedicated to collecting and exhibiting international art of the 20th and 21st centuries.
Engaging Exhibitions
Diverse Collections: PAMM features a diverse range of exhibitions that highlight the work of both established and emerging artists. The museum's focus on contemporary art encourages visitors to engage with current social and cultural issues.
Outdoor Spaces: The museum's outdoor spaces offer stunning views of Biscayne Bay and are often used for educational programs and community events.
Educational Initiatives
PAMM provides a variety of educational initiatives, including workshops, lectures, and guided tours. These programs aim to foster a deeper understanding of contemporary art and its relevance in today's world.
Miami Children's Museum
For families with young children, the Miami Children's Museum is a must-visit destination. This interactive museum is designed to engage children in learning through play.
Interactive Learning
Exhibits: The museum features a range of exhibits that cover topics such as art, culture, and science. Children can explore a mock supermarket, a pirate ship, and even a music studio.
Hands-On Activities: The museum encourages hands-on learning through interactive activities that promote creativity and critical thinking.
Programs for Kids
The Miami Children's Museum offers various programs, including summer camps, educational workshops, and special events. These programs are designed to inspire a love for learning in young minds.
The Frost Art Museum
Located on the campus of Florida International University, the Frost Art Museum is another excellent educational resource in Miami. This museum is dedicated to showcasing contemporary and modern art.
Notable Collections
Permanent Collection: The Frost Art Museum boasts a permanent collection of over 6,000 works, including paintings, sculptures, and photographs. The collection emphasizes Latin American and Caribbean art, making it a unique resource for understanding these cultures.
Temporary Exhibitions: The museum regularly hosts temporary exhibitions that feature the work of both local and international artists.
Educational Programs
The Frost Art Museum offers a variety of educational programs, including guided tours, lectures, and workshops. These initiatives aim to engage visitors with the art and encourage critical discussions about contemporary issues.
The HistoryMiami Museum
For those interested in the rich history of Miami, the HistoryMiami Museum is an essential stop. This museum is dedicated to preserving and showcasing the history and culture of South Florida.
Exhibits and Collections
Permanent Exhibits: The museum features permanent exhibits that cover various aspects of Miami's history, from its indigenous roots to its development as a major urban center.
Traveling Exhibitions: HistoryMiami also hosts traveling exhibitions that explore different themes related to history and culture.
Educational Opportunities
The museum offers educational programs for students and adults, including lectures, workshops, and guided tours. These programs provide valuable insights into Miami's past and its impact on the present.
The Miami-Dade Public Library System
The Miami-Dade Public Library System is another vital educational resource in the city. With numerous branches throughout the county, the library system offers a wealth of information and resources for residents and visitors alike.
Resources Available
Books and Digital Media: The library provides access to a vast collection of books, e-books, audiobooks, and digital resources. This makes it easy for individuals to find information on a wide range of topics.
Community Programs: The library hosts various community programs, including book clubs, workshops, and educational events for all ages.
Learning Opportunities
The Miami-Dade Public Library System also offers educational programs for children and adults, including literacy programs, technology classes, and cultural events. These initiatives aim to promote lifelong learning and community engagement.
